San Francisco Assessor Joaquín Torres welcomes Mayor London Breed and Mission Asset Fund to teach attendees essential personal finance skills while beginning the journey toward homeownership. Please feel free to submit questions in advance to assessor@sfgov.org.

 

Are you planning to buy your first home? This workshop introduces concepts of lending and credit score. Gain tangible steps to build credit and reach financial goals, including purchasing your first home. San Francisco Assessor Joaquín Torres welcomes Mission Asset Fund to co-present this workshop. Please feel free to submit questions in advance to CCSF Office of the Assessor-Recorder. This presentation is part of the Office of the Assessor-Recorder's Family Wealth Series

Joaquín Torres was sworn in as San Francisco’s Assessor-Recorder by Mayor London Breed on February 8, 2021. Prior to his appointment, Torres served as the Director of the San Francisco Office of Economic and Workforce Development since 2018, and has led citywide efforts to mitigate economic hardships on businesses and workers during the COVID-19 pandemic. Over the years, Torres has leveraged resources across City departments to create opportunities for all, expand support for small businesses and workers, build capacity and stability for locally rooted nonprofits and maximize equitable economic and social impact for the benefit of San Franciscan communities, residents, businesses and neighborhoods.

 

Mission Asset Fund is a San Francisco-based nonprofit organization on a mission to create a fair financial marketplace for hardworking families. The Northeast Community Federal Credit Union (NECFCU) is a non-profit, member-owned, federally insured community development credit union (CDCU) formed in 1981.
